Frequently Asked Questions

What is ICD-10 code O47.0?

ICD-10-CM code O47.0 represents "False labor before 37 completed weeks of gestation". It is a non-billable header code — use a more specific child code for billing purposes.

Is O47.0 a billable code?

No, O47.0 is a non-billable header code. You need to use one of its more specific child codes for billing. There are 3 child codes under O47.0.

What chapter is O47.0 in?

O47.0 is in Chapter 15: Pregnancy, Childbirth and the Puerperium (codes O00-O9A).

What codes cannot be used with O47.0?

O47.0 has Excludes1 notes indicating codes that cannot be used together with it, including: supervision of normal pregnancy (Z34.-); preterm labor (O60.-).

What are the subcategories under O47.0?

O47.0 has 3 child codes, including: O47.00 (False labor before 37 completed weeks of gest, unsp tri), O47.02 (False labor before 37 completed weeks of gest, second tri), O47.03 (False labor before 37 completed weeks of gest, third tri).

Are additional codes required with O47.0?

Yes, when using O47.0 you should also code: code, if applicable, from category Z3A, Weeks of gestation, to identify the specific week of the pregnancy, if known..
